A 2012 [[MiniSeries two part mini-series]] adaptation of ''Literature/TreasureIsland'' for Sky 1 channel, starring Toby Regbo, Creator/EddieIzzard and Creator/ElijahWood. [[DarkedAndEdgier It is a more cynical version]] of the story.

!!This adaptation has the examples of:

* AdaptationExpansion: The film is almost three hours long, and a part of it is used to show the pirates when they worked for Captain Flint, and a subplot featuring Silver's wife Alibe is also added.
* AdaptationalAttractiveness: Ben Gunn is often portrayed as an older man, however in this adaptation he is portrayed by a [[https://www.google.fi/search?q=treasure+island+elijah+wood&oe=utf-8&rls=org.mozilla:fi:official&client=firefox-a&gws_rd=cr&um=1&ie=UTF-8&hl=fi&tbm=isch&source=og&sa=N&tab=wi&ei=7tUoUuHcDun_4QSLmYGwBw&biw=1280&bih=641&sei=8NUoUrySK62P4gSNu4CwBw shirtless Elijah Wood in tribal paint.]]
* AdaptationalVillainy: Squire Trelawney in this adaptation has Mrs. Hawkins thrown out of the Admiral Benbow inn, arranges for the execution of Mr. Arrow due to his drunken behavior, and schemes to cheat Jim and Dr. Livesy out of the treasure. In the book, while [[UpperClassTwit somewhat foolish]], he is well-meaning and far from evil.
